Skip to content

Commit 778c88f

Browse files
frano-mFran McDade
andauthored
feat: notify user if they need to create a terra account (#3401) (#3632)
* feat: notify user if they need to create a terra account (#3401) * chore: updated package v0.39.0 (#3401) --------- Co-authored-by: Fran McDade <franmcdade@Frans-MacBook-Pro.local>
1 parent e4b46e3 commit 778c88f

File tree

9 files changed

+30
-8
lines changed

9 files changed

+30
-8
lines changed

explorer/app/components/index.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-33,6 +33,7 @@ export { ExportCurrentQuery } from "@clevercanary/data-explorer-ui/lib/component
3333
export { ExportSelectedDataSummary } from "@clevercanary/data-explorer-ui/lib/components/Export/components/ExportSummary/components/ExportSelectedDataSummary/exportSelectedDataSummary";
3434
export { ExportSummary } from "@clevercanary/data-explorer-ui/lib/components/Export/components/ExportSummary/exportSummary";
3535
export { ExportToTerraForm } from "@clevercanary/data-explorer-ui/lib/components/Export/components/ExportToTerra/components/ExportToTerraForm/exportToTerraForm";
36+
export { TerraSetUpForm } from "@clevercanary/data-explorer-ui/lib/components/Export/components/ExportToTerra/components/TerraSetUpForm/terraSetUpForm";
3637
export { ExportToTerra } from "@clevercanary/data-explorer-ui/lib/components/Export/components/ExportToTerra/exportToTerra";
3738
export { AzulFileDownload } from "@clevercanary/data-explorer-ui/lib/components/Index/components/AzulFileDownload/azulFileDownload";
3839
export { Cell } from "@clevercanary/data-explorer-ui/lib/components/Index/components/Cell/cell";

explorer/package-lock.json

Lines changed: 7 additions & 7 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

explorer/package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-33,7 +33,7 @@
3333
"test:anvil-catalog": "playwright test -c playwright_anvil-catalog.config.ts"
3434
},
3535
"dependencies": {
36-
"@clevercanary/data-explorer-ui": "0.38.0",
36+
"@clevercanary/data-explorer-ui": "0.39.0",
3737
"@emotion/react": "11.11.1",
3838
"@emotion/styled": "11.11.0",
3939
"@mdx-js/loader": "^2.3.0",

explorer/site-config/anvil-cmg/dev/index/activitiesEntityConfig.ts

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-12,6 +12,7 @@ import {
1212
ANVIL_CMG_CATEGORY_LABEL,
1313
} from "../../category";
1414
import { listHero } from "../listView/listHero";
15+
import { subTitleHero } from "../listView/subTitleHero";
1516

1617
/**
1718
* Entity config object responsible for config related to the /explore/activities route.
@@ -119,6 +120,7 @@ export const activitiesEntityConfig: EntityConfig<ActivitiesResponse> = {
119120
} as ListConfig<ActivitiesResponse>,
120121
listView: {
121122
listHero,
123+
subTitleHero,
122124
},
123125
route: "activities",
124126
staticLoad: false,

explorer/site-config/anvil-cmg/dev/index/biosamplesEntityConfig.ts

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-12,6 +12,7 @@ import {
1212
ANVIL_CMG_CATEGORY_LABEL,
1313
} from "../../category";
1414
import { listHero } from "../listView/listHero";
15+
import { subTitleHero } from "../listView/subTitleHero";
1516

1617
/**
1718
* Entity config object responsible for config related to the /explore/biosamples route.
@@ -109,6 +110,7 @@ export const biosamplesEntityConfig: EntityConfig<BioSamplesResponse> = {
109110
} as ListConfig<BioSamplesResponse>,
110111
listView: {
111112
listHero,
113+
subTitleHero,
112114
},
113115
route: "biosamples",
114116
staticLoad: false,

explorer/site-config/anvil-cmg/dev/index/datasetsEntityConfig.ts

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-17,6 +17,7 @@ import { mainColumn } from "../detail/dataset/overviewMainColumn";
1717
import { sideColumn } from "../detail/dataset/overviewSideColumn";
1818
import { top } from "../detail/dataset/top";
1919
import { listHero } from "../listView/datasetsListHero";
20+
import { subTitleHero } from "../listView/subTitleHero";
2021

2122
/**
2223
* Entity config object responsible for config related to the /explore/datasets route.
@@ -137,6 +138,7 @@ export const datasetsEntityConfig: EntityConfig<DatasetsResponse> = {
137138
} as ListConfig<DatasetsResponse>,
138139
listView: {
139140
listHero,
141+
subTitleHero,
140142
},
141143
route: "datasets",
142144
staticLoad: false,

explorer/site-config/anvil-cmg/dev/index/donorsEntityConfig.ts

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-12,6 +12,7 @@ import {
1212
ANVIL_CMG_CATEGORY_LABEL,
1313
} from "../../category";
1414
import { listHero } from "../listView/listHero";
15+
import { subTitleHero } from "../listView/subTitleHero";
1516

1617
/**
1718
* Entity config object responsible for config related to the /explore/donors route.
@@ -89,6 +90,7 @@ export const donorsEntityConfig: EntityConfig<DonorsResponse> = {
8990
} as ListConfig<DonorsResponse>,
9091
listView: {
9192
listHero,
93+
subTitleHero,
9294
},
9395
route: "donors",
9496
staticLoad: false,

explorer/site-config/anvil-cmg/dev/index/filesEntityConfig.ts

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-13,6 +13,7 @@ import {
1313
ANVIL_CMG_CATEGORY_LABEL,
1414
} from "../../category";
1515
import { listHero } from "../listView/listHero";
16+
import { subTitleHero } from "../listView/subTitleHero";
1617

1718
export const downloadColumn: ColumnConfig = {
1819
componentConfig: {
@@ -133,6 +134,7 @@ export const filesEntityConfig: EntityConfig<FilesResponse> = {
133134
} as ListConfig<FilesResponse>,
134135
listView: {
135136
listHero,
137+
subTitleHero,
136138
},
137139
route: "files",
138140
staticLoad: false,
Lines changed: 11 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,11 @@
1+
import {
2+
ComponentConfig,
3+
ComponentsConfig,
4+
} from "@clevercanary/data-explorer-ui/lib/config/entities";
5+
import * as C from "../../../../app/components";
6+
7+
export const subTitleHero: ComponentsConfig = [
8+
{
9+
component: C.TerraSetUpForm,
10+
} as ComponentConfig<typeof C.TerraSetUpForm>,
11+
];

0 commit comments

Comments
 (0)